Andy Bell To Headline European Gay Ski Week

Andy will be performing as part of the entertainment at this year's European Gay Ski Week which will take place at France's Tignes resort between March 20th and 27th... a week's skiing and an evening with Andy all in one package! See Andy's website for more details.

Vince Clarke's 3D Audioscape At The Royal Albert Hall

A sound installation created by Vince Clarke and Martyn Ware will be featured at the forthcoming 3D Soundclash event at London's Royal Albert Hall on February 18th between 8pm and midnight. The event comes courtesy of the Red Bull Music Academy whose website gives more information about the project...

Vince Clarke Remix Of Nitzer Ebb Reissued

Nitzer Ebb have released a new compilation, 'In Order', this week which sees all their b-sides, remixes and rarities available digitally for the first time, including Vince Clarke's Anonymous remix of 'Ascend' from 1992. The release is available on iTunes UK and all good online stores.

A Blast From The Past!

It's The Brit Awards again on February 16th and there a new Brits website which not only gives details of this year's ceremony but also has an archive of the best bits from previous years, including Andy Bell receiving the award for Best British Group from Boy George in 1989. It's part of the notorious show that was hosted by Mick Fleetwood and Samantha Fox where everything went wrong, so it's well worth a look on a number of levels!

Vince Clarke & Ghostgirl:Homecoming

You may remember that a couple of months ago I reported that Vince has created several pieces of original instrumental music for the audio edition of Tonya Hurley's young adult novel 'Ghostgirl: Homecoming', which is narrated by Parker Posey and is available from Audible.com from this week. 'Ghostgirl:Homecoming' is currently battling it out in the Teen Choice category at the Children's Choice Book Awards so if you could take a moment to vote then it would be great exposure, not only for the book but also for Vince! Another Reinterpretation Of "A Little Respect"...

Last week I included links to two recent covers of Erasure's 'A Little Respect' by Theoretical Girl and Audio Playground which I know some you have been enjoying. Following that newsletter I received an email from Benjamin who reported that Jody Watley has also recorded a version for inclusion on the UK edition of her recent album 'The Makeover' which was released in October last year. You can hear a snippet of Jody Watley's version on Amazon UK if you're interested!

Vince Clarke Remix Of Space Cowboy Released This Week

Lady GaGa collaborator and DJ Space Cowboy will release the 'Electro Pioneers EP' in the USA today (January 12th). The digital release features songs from Space Cowboy's 'Digital Rock Star' album remixed by our very own Vince Clarke alongside Thomas Dolby and Howard Jones.

Space Cowboy "Electro Pioneers EP"

Tracklisting:
1. Devastated (Howard Jones Remix)
2. My Egyptian Lover (Thomas Dolby Remix)
3. Falling Down (Vince Clarke Remix)

The Innocents - New US Review

The Salt Lake Under Ground Magazine (affectionately known as the SLUG!) has published a great review of the deluxe edition of The Innocents which was released in the US in December. Vince Clarke Interview Online At Clash Music

A 'Personality Clash' piece featuring Vince Clarke in conversation with Hercules & Love Affair's Andy Butler has been published at the Clash Music website... it's a great read but slightly odd timing in that the conversation seems to have taken place before the Yazoo reunion tour in 2008!
